Gravel root, scientifically known as Eupatorium purpureum, is a perennial herb that belongs to the Asteraceae family. Traditionally, it has been utilized in herbal medicine for its diuretic and anti-inflammatory properties. In recent years, gravel root has gained attention in the field of nootropics due to its potential cognitive-enhancing effects. Understanding the Link Between Depression and Memory

At its core, depression is more than just feeling sad or going through a rough patch. It's a complex interplay of biological, psychological, and social factors that affect brain chemistry and function. The multifaceted nature of depression means that its impact on memory can vary widely among individuals, influenced by genetic predispositions, environmental factors, and personal history. “Cognitive Thinking Meaning and Its Impact on Memory: Strengthening Neural Pathways for Enhanced Recall and Problem-Solving”

Cognitive thinking meaning extends far beyond basic reasoning; it encompasses the mental processes that enable humans to perceive, analyze, and synthesize information. A cognitive thinker engages in structured, intentional thought patterns that facilitate better decision-making, problem-solving, and memory recall. By understanding the cognitive thinking definition, individuals can improve their ability to absorb and retain knowledge efficiently. Unlike passive thought, cognitive thinking involves active engagement with information, requiring individuals to question, evaluate, and reflect on their thought processes. This higher-order thinking ability is a fundamental aspect of intelligence and adaptability, making it essential for personal and professional development.
